About Marpleridge

Marpleridge is a small village located in Greater Manchester, England, within the SK6 postcode area. It is primarily residential, offering a peaceful environment for its inhabitants. The village is surrounded by green spaces, making it a suitable location for those who appreciate outdoor activities. The nearby countryside provides opportunities for walking and enjoying nature. Local amenities include a few shops and services that cater to the daily needs of residents. The village is well-connected to larger towns in the area, allowing for easy access to more extensive facilities and entertainment options. Transport links are convenient, with bus services available for commuting to nearby towns and cities. Marpleridge presents a simple, community-oriented lifestyle within the Greater Manchester region.

House Prices in Marpleridge

The average property price is £304K, with semi-detached homes making up the majority of the housing stock at around £279K.
